Definitions
For the purpose of this policy, the following terms are defined in more detail:
- Personal Data: means any information relating to an identified or identifiable individual. An identifiable individual includes an individual who can be identified, directly or indirectly (for example, by reference to an identification number, whether assigned by a government agency, health care provider, entity responsible for payment for health care, or other entity). Personal Data may relate to Medical Professionals or their patients.
- Personal Medical Information: means Personal Data that relates to the health status of an individual, the provision of health care to an individual, or the payment for the provision of health care to the individual. Personal Medical Information will relate to patients only.
- Medical Professional: means any individual who provides health care; is subject to licensing, professional and ethical obligations; and is authorized to order and receive the results of the diagnostic services provided by Virco. Medical Professionals include medical doctors and physician assistants.
- Processing: means any use or disclosure of Personal Data, such as: collection, recording, organization, storage, adaptation or alteration, retrieval, consultation, use, disclosure by transmission, dissemination or otherwise making available, alignment or combination, blocking, erasure or destruction.
- Ethics & Privacy Board: means a group of experts in the field of Bio-Ethics and/or Privacy who advise on preferred approaches to research activities to ensure compliance with all legal requirements and best practices.

Use and disclosure of information
Samples, Personal Medical Information, Personal Data and Samples submitted to us will be used or processed only for the following purposes:
- Virco's diagnostic services
- operation of laboratories;
- supporting activities of the standard laboratory operations (e.g. quality assurance);
- information exchange with the ordering Medical Professional or the referring laboratory retained by the Medical Professional.;
- collaboration with other health care providers who are requested by Virco to execute specialized parts of the diagnostic service (these companies will be required to comply with Virco's Privacy Policy);
- payment - including billing and reimbursement;
- improvement of diagnostic services;
- research activities by Virco, endorsed by an Ethics & Privacy Board. To leave no doubt, research staff will only have access to consented information void of Personal Data. In the event that, following the appropriate consent and/or authorizations, sample left-overs may be transferred to research staff for research activities, Personal Data which make the patient readily identifiable will be removed.
- judicial and administrative proceedings, for law enforcement, court orders or other regulations, e.g. regulatory inspections or audits.
Patient's and Medical Professional's privacy rights
Right to a copy: Any patient or ordering Medical Professional has the right to request a paper copy of this Privacy Policy.
Access right and right to oppose or amend: Any individual has a right of access to all his/her Personal Medical Information and/or other Personal Data that are processed by Virco (unless applicable law prohibits such access), and, as appropriate, has the right to correction or amendment of such data or to erasure or blocking of data not processed in compliance with applicable data protection principles.
Right to accounting of disclosures: Any individual has the right to receive a list of disclosures made of his/her Personal Medical Information and other Personal Data.
Right to cancel further use or processing: Any individual has the right, at any time and without cost, to oppose the further use by Virco of their sample, Personal Medical Information and other Personal Data.
